Multiple emergency services were called to a car crash this morning on the Mountain Road.
The Fire and Rescue Service was called to the location at around 6.00am.
Crews from Douglas and Ramsey were sent to a car that had left the road and fell 20 feet down a steep bank, with a person reported trapped inside.
Teams managed to safely remove the casualty from the vehicle, who was transferred to the Ambulance Service.
